Q: Is 12,674,816 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 12,674,816 is a composite number.

Why is 12,674,816 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 12,674,816 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 7 8 11 14 16 22 28 32 44 56 64 77 88 112 128 154 176 224 256 308 352 448 616 643 704 896 1,232 1,286 1,408 1,792 2,464 2,572 2,816 4,501 4,928 5,144 7,073 9,002 9,856 10,288 14,146 18,004 19,712 20,576 28,292 36,008 41,152 49,511 56,584 72,016 82,304 99,022 113,168 144,032 164,608 198,044 226,336 288,064 396,088 452,672 576,128 792,176 905,344 1,152,256 1,584,352 1,810,688 3,168,704 6,337,408 and 12,674,816, with no remainder.

Since 12,674,816 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,674,816, it is a composite number.
